Malta - Total Secondary Education Pupil-Teacher Ratio

In 2014, the country was number 78 among other countries in Total Secondary Education Pupil-Teacher Ratio at 7.82 Persons. Malta is overtaken by Croatia, which was ranked number 77 at 8.02 Persons and is followed by British Virgin Islands with 7.7 Persons. Malawi topped the ranking with 70.4 Persons in 2014, that is a growth of 68.9% compared to 2013. Burundi, Mauritania and Myanmar resp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Burundi recorded the best 5 years average growth at +7% per year, while Bhutan witnessed the worst performance at -7.1% per year.
